Windows深度学习环境终极配置指南
|
在Windows系统上搭建深度学习环境,需从基础环境到核心工具链逐步配置。推荐使用Windows 10或11专业版,确保系统更新至最新版本以避免兼容性问题。
2026AI模拟图,仅供参考 安装Python是第一步。建议使用Anaconda发行版,它集成了Python、包管理器(conda)和常用科学计算库。下载并安装后,通过命令行创建独立的虚拟环境,例如:conda create -n dl_env python=3.9,随后激活环境:conda activate dl_env。GPU加速是深度学习的核心。确认显卡支持CUDA,NVIDIA GeForce RTX系列及以上通常具备良好支持。访问NVIDIA官网下载对应版本的CUDA Toolkit,并安装驱动程序。同时,安装与之匹配的cuDNN库,解压后复制文件至CUDA安装目录即可。 选择合适的深度学习框架。主流如PyTorch和TensorFlow均提供Windows支持。通过conda install pytorch torchvision torchaudio cudatoolkit=11.8 -c pytorch 安装PyTorch,可自动集成CUDA支持。TensorFlow则可通过pip install tensorflow-gpu安装,但需注意版本兼容性。 开发工具推荐使用VS Code或Jupyter Notebook。VS Code搭配Python扩展可实现高效编码与调试;Jupyter Notebook适合快速实验与可视化分析。两者均可在Anaconda环境中轻松安装。 为提升效率,建议配置环境变量,将Python路径和CUDA路径加入系统环境变量中。定期使用conda update conda 和 conda update --all 保持依赖库更新,避免因版本冲突导致错误。 验证配置是否成功:在Python中运行import torch,若无报错且torch.cuda.is_available()返回True,说明GPU已正确启用。至此,一套稳定高效的Windows深度学习环境已就绪,可投入实际项目开发。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

